What is the Difference Between Forex and Stock Market?


Forex vs. Stocks – the difference between forex and stocks

The main difference between forex and stocks is that the forex market has high liquidity(large size around $6 Trillion per day), the stock market has less volume (Roughly $200 billion per day); that forex is a 24 Hour Market, and stocks usually 8 Hour Market; that forex has extremely low spreads and transactions costs in regards to stocks.

Is the forex and stock market the same?
Stocks and forex markets are two separate markets with different symbols, different trading sessions, but both markets are based on buying and selling asset prices. Stocks as buying and selling shares of individual companies and forex trading as currency exchange are very similar during the trade and closing. Both assets trading are based on the same principles of technical analysis. However, fundamental analysis is different for stocks and currencies.

In the trading of currencies, they are estimated in pairs. You are not only worried about the economic wealth of the nation whose money is being traded and the economic wealth of the nation one is trading next to. An Individual’s worry differs from a market to another market. If one purchases Intel’s shares, their main worry is whether there will be any increment in the stock value. And one is less worried about the stock rates of other organizations. But this is not the case with forex. If one is purchasing or putting up for sale on forex, they have to think about both the nation’s economies. A winning trade on forex needs an examination of two financial entities and not examining only one entity. Forex also exhibits sensitivity to political and economic problems in different nations.


Rate sensitivity to trade movement

Stock trading and forex trading have different cost sensitivity to trade movement. Purchasing stock of ten thousand shares will have an impact on the stock rate. This is in the case of smaller organizations with fewer shares. As compared to stock trading, forex trade will have a very little or negligible impact on the currency’s market price.

Forex vs. stocks marketplace accessibility

The stock trading market has less accessibility than currency markets. It is now easy to trade stocks twenty-four hours per day and five days a week. Also, the trading of stock is not very easy. Most investors trade with a U.S. brokerage with trading time from nine-thirty am to four pm. Due to fewer trading hours, it discourages investors. But this is not the case with forex. Investors can easily trade six days a week and twenty-four hours per day. As forex has many traders, it is always trading in different time zones.
